The IT Industry in Berlin: City Profile
Berlin is probably the largest tech hub in Germany and one of the leading cities in digital transformation in Europe and in the world. Even though there are different opinions about the Berlin tech scene and industry opportunities, it still remains one of the most popular places for startups, tech businesses, and job seeking.
There are many sorts of data contradicting each other regarding the number of companies, average wages, and investments but still, according to the world’s most relevant sources, we picked up a selection of relevant information to understand the entire picture better.
Glassdoor mentions that the average salary in the IT industry in Berlin is around $68K/year or 53K Euros/year. On the other hand, Average Salary Survey mentions almost the same numbers - 56K Euros or $68K/year, so regarding the salary, everything is pretty clear - It’s one of the highest in Germany and in Europe but it’s lower than in Munich.
When it comes to the overall number of IT companies in Berlin there is no precise data. However, on TechBehemoths are registered 220+ software companies, web, and digital agencies but the number is way higher.
Berlin is also a great place for startups - only in 2019 startups received $5.9Bn. The investments are among the highest in Europe, but twice less than London. According to an article published on Sifted, there is more likely to get funds in Berlin at an early stage of a startup rather than at a post-seed stage. And again, compared to other top tech hubs in Europe, Berlin is a place for early-stage startups as the number of startups at a later stage is considerably lower.
Overall, Berlin is a great place for all sorts of IT businesses, web agencies, and digital companies. It has relatively cheap prices for rent and an active lifestyle - an advantage that attracts young professionals. What is Progressive Web Apps and what are its benefits for your projects?
A Progressive Web App (PWA) is an application made using the same technologies used for web platform development. It brings to users the experience of a traditional app while being accessible through a browser. Also, it can be used on different systems, like desktop and mobile services. The technologies used to develop these apps are JavaScript, HTML, and CSS. It can be used by anyone, anywhere, with only one codebase because it is a web app. Browsers like Microsoft Edge, Google Chrome, and Apple Safari support PWA characteristics. The goal of a Progressive Web App is to ease the process of developing cross-platform apps compared to native apps. It uses a development approach called the Progressive Enhancement Strategy. This method works by gradually enhancing the features of a web app with basic functions, based on the user’s device’s capabilities. Other developers use the App Shell Model, which makes PWAs work smoothly and faster even when offline.
The global market of Progressive Web Application is predicted to reach $10.44 billion by 2027, compared to $1.13 billion in 2019.
According to Forbes, PWAs have a lower bounce rate equal to 42.86% compared to native mobile websites. This results in better customer retention.
Businesses can benefit from implementing a Progressive Web Application, which is a valuable tool for businesses wanting to improve customer experience and be cost-effective. The range of advantages includes:
- Increased conversion rates
- Enhanced SEO performance
- Lower Bounce Rates
- Budget-friendly
- Offline access
- Cross-platform compatibility
PWAs are great for small businesses, e-commerce brands, travel firms, SaaS platforms, and many others. To choose the right platform offering Progressive Web Application services for your project, you should consider the business goals, technical needs, and the expectations of the user experience. Besides these, you should consider the following criteria:
- User-friendly and Smooth integration: Make sure the platform you want to choose delivers an easy integration to save your effort and time. And to find out if the PWA integrates with the existing technology stack, like CRM, and eCommerce.
- Customization possibilities: A PWA platform should give users access to develop the features tailored for their project’s needs. For this, platforms offer modern APIs, and flexible worker scripts. In addition, some platforms use third-party tools like CRM systems that allows you to not change the entire app.
- Sustained push notification, caching, and offline mode: Push notification boosts engagement for retail and media with updates that make users come back and drive revenue. Several PWA platforms offer smart caching and backing sync making sure that your app stays functional offline.
- Scalability and efficiency: As your project can grow to a global level, you should consider a solution that works smoothly across different network devices. To make this goal reachable, platforms offer server-side rendering, strong Content Delivery Networks (CDNs), and load balancing.
- Paid plans: Platforms offering PWA services can have different paid plans. Free plans can be efficient but lack some advanced features. Search for a plan that has the needed features for you.
- Strong support and resources: Robust support can save your team from many problems. Look for platforms that offer developer resources and active forums, not just simple emails.
- Security and performance: For the project’s safety requirements, PWA services platforms manage data security, follow the regulations like GDPR, and use it in your project security system. Support channels, 24/7 access, and managed services should be a priority.
